In Baciocchi Villa for free entry you can visit the Zoological Museum. The Museum consists in 5 room furnished with embalm animals.
This museum was opened in 2000. It shows the works of Francesco Bigazzi about the Russian culture. The museum hosts many pictures from the Russian museo of Petersburg where many Icons from the Byzantin Empire stands.
The Archaeological Museo of Peccioli was open in 2004 because it was needed a place to put all the Etruscan finds. The entry is free.

"Tuber magnatum Pico" -known for being the most prized white truffle is at home in San Miniato, where every year in November, a famous trade show is held. The deep respect for the discipline that governs the collection, the fertility of the forests, the rarity of the precious product, make this country the heart of Pisa most precious underground fungus. The exhibition is presented as market as well as culture of the market place, which attracts experts as mere lovers of good taste of dishes based on truffles.
Each year from the 3rd to the 4th Sunday of August, the Medieval city of Volterra celebrate the period of its maximum splendor (1398). On this festival you will bring back to live a moment of this time with all its enchantments in the medieval town of Volterra. You will enjoy people dressed with historical costumes, jugglers, street markets, music and much more for a joyful day.
During the month of July will be held in the lovely town of Ponte a Egola the "Palio del Cuoio" festival. The city is divided into groups "rioni". Each group has to slide a large "Caratello", a wooden barrel about 80 kg, which the residents use to keep the tannin for tanning leather.
